What does 如願 (rú yuàn) Mean?
如願 (rú yuàn) is a Chinese phrase that translates to “as wished” or “to fulfill one’s wishes.” It captures the essence of desires being realized or dreams coming true. This expression is often used in conversational contexts, especially when someone achieves a long-desired goal or aspiration.
Contextual Usage
In daily conversations, you might hear someone say, “希望你如願” (xīwàng nǐ rúyuàn), which means “I hope you achieve your wishes.” This conveys a sense of goodwill, encouraging someone in their pursuits.
Grammatical Structure of 如願 (rú yuàn)
Breaking down the term further, like many Chinese phrases, 如願 consists of two characters:
- 如 (rú): This character means “as” or “like.” It serves as a conjunction linking the wish or desire to its fulfillment.
- 願 (yuàn): This character means “wish” or “to hope.” It represents the desire or aspiration itself.
Together, these characters create a phrase that harmoniously expresses the fulfillment of a wish or desire. The construction is straightforward and reflects the beauty of the Chinese language in how it conveys complex ideas in succinct forms.

Example Sentences Using 如願
To provide clarity, here are several examples showcasing how 如願 is used in different contexts:
Example 1: Personal Wishes
我希望这个项目能如願。 (Wǒ xīwàng zhège xiàngmù néng rúyuàn.)
Translation: I hope this project can be successful as I wished.
Example 2: Celebrating Success
经过多年的努力,他终于如願以偿。 (Jīngguò duōnián de nǔlì, tā zhōngyú rúyuàn yǐcháng.)
Translation: After many years of hard work, he finally achieved his wishes.
Example 3: Offering Encouragement
祝你在考试中如願! (Zhù nǐ zài kǎoshì zhōng rúyuàn!)
Translation: I wish you success in your exam!
Example 4: Reflecting on Accomplishments
她的梦想终于如願成真。 (Tā de mèngxiǎng zhōngyú rúyuàn chéngzhēn.)
Translation: Her dream has finally come true.
